Pen testing courses can help you learn vulnerability assessment, network security, and ethical hacking techniques. You can build skills in penetration testing methodologies, risk analysis, and incident response strategies. Many courses introduce tools like Metasploit, Wireshark, and Burp Suite, that support identifying and exploiting security weaknesses in systems and applications. By engaging with these tools, you can practice practical work that enhance your ability to secure networks and protect sensitive data.
